Six Reasons to Consider Attending a HBCU
1.) Focus on Minority Education
2.) Contributes to Black Professional & Middle Class
3.) Majority of Black PhDs are HBCU Grads
4.) Lead Producer of Black Graduates in Science & Engineering Fields
5.) Positive Atmosphere and Deeper Focus on African American Cultural & Historical Contributions
6.) Smaller Class Sizes than at many Predominately White Institutions (PWIs)
Source: The Black E.O.E. Journal (Winter 2011); www.blackeoejournal.com
